My phone and outlook duplicate the appointments with an exact 5 hour time
difference. How do I resolve this problem? |

It's a long shot but see if your phone has a time zone associated with it
and make sure it's the same one as Outlook thinks "jgni" wrote in message ... My phone and outlook duplicate the appointments with an exact 5 hour time difference. How do I resolve this problem? |
